What Makes a 3D Printer Affordable?
An affordable 3D printer typically ranges from $200 to $500, offering essential features without compromising too much on print quality. These printers usually employ Fused Deposition Modeling (FDM) technology, which uses plastic filaments to create objects layer by layer. While they may have smaller build volumes and fewer premium features than their expensive counterparts, they remain capable of producing impressive results.
Essential Features to Look for in Budget 3D Printers
When selecting an affordable 3D printer, key features to consider include build volume (typically 150mm x 150mm x 150mm or larger), heated build plate for better adhesion, compatible filament types (usually PLA and ABS), and user-friendly interfaces. Additional features like auto-leveling beds and resume printing functions can enhance the printing experience without significantly increasing costs.

Understanding the Hidden Costs of 3D Printing
Beyond the initial printer purchase, consider ongoing costs such as filament materials ($20-30 per kg), replacement parts, and potential upgrades. Regular maintenance and occasional part replacement are essential factors in the total cost of ownership. Planning for these expenses ensures a more sustainable 3D printing experience.

Popular Affordable 3D Printer Models and Comparison
Model | Build Volume | Key Features | Price Range |
---|---|---|---|
Creality Ender 3 | 220x220x250mm | Resume printing, tight filament pathway | $189-249 |
Artillery Genius | 220x220x250mm | Direct drive, silent operation | $269-329 |
Anycubic Mega S | 210x210x205mm | Ultrabase platform, stable frame | $229-299 |
Voxelab Aquila | 220x220x250mm | Resume printing, filament detection | $169-229 |
